§ 12-12-1011 — Dissemination limited

(a)Release of criminal history information for noncriminal justice purposes shall be made only by the Identification Bureau of the Department of Arkansas State Police or the central repository, under the limitations contained in § 12-12-1009 , and such compiled records will not be released or disclosed for noncriminal justice purposes by other agencies in the state.
(b)Intelligence and investigative files maintained by law enforcement agencies shall be kept separated from criminal history information and shall not be subject to dissemination under the provisions of this subchapter.
